BHM Facts, an ATL rapper, has been making waves with his unique sound, which his upbringing has deeply influenced in Atlanta. BHM Facts sat down with Southern Tea Report for an exclusive interview to give us an insight into his journey to becoming a musician. Growing up in the Jonesboro South projects, BHM Facts was surrounded by the city’s vibrant music scene, which helped shape his musical style. “Growing up in Atlanta influenced my sound as a rapper a lot because I grew up around the music scene,” he reflects. His music is marked by diversity, something he attributes to the culture and experiences of his early years.
One of BHM Facts’ standout hits, 3 AM in Atlanta, is a reflection of those experiences. He credits the late nights and early mornings in the city as the inspiration for the track. “The story it tells is me just catching vibes, speaking facts of my life,” he says. With influences like Lil Durk, NoCap, and Rod Wave, BHM Facts crafts music that speaks from the heart, drawing from both personal experiences and the evolving sound of the Atlanta music scene.
When discussing Atlanta’s current music climate, BHM Facts acknowledges how it’s evolved. “The Atlanta music scene has evolved with just letting the young ones come in, turn up on beats, and get stages lit.” He foresees a return to “real rap” in the near future, despite the current dominance of catchy phrase-driven rap. As the industry continues to change, he remains focused on staying true to himself and his sound. With the city’s music scene already flooded with talent, standing out requires constant innovation. “I faced challenges like having to work extremely hard because the city is already super populated with musicians,” he explains.
For BHM Facts, staying motivated is about reflecting on his progress. “The way I stay motivated when creating new music is just thinking about how far I’ve come since day one,” he shares. This journey was marked by unforgettable experiences, like meeting Boosie backstage in St. Louis when he opened a concert for the Louisiana rapper. Looking ahead, BHM Facts is ready to take the industry by storm, with major collaborations in the works, including a highly anticipated feature with Anti Da Menace.
As he continues to grow his career, BHM Facts has one piece of advice for up-and-coming artists: “Stay true to yourself, don’t follow the wave, make your own, and always work first and play later.” With his raw and authentic approach to music, he’s determined to keep pushing boundaries and elevate his voice in the industry.
